Top 10 Flamenco Guitar Brands

 est Guitar Brands That Play Flamenco

1. Conde Hermanos

  • Based in Madrid, this is one of the most prestigious flamenco guitar makers.
  • Used by flamenco legends like Paco de Lucía.
  • Known for excellent craftsmanship, playability, and distinctive flamenco sound.

2. Ramírez

  • A historic Spanish guitar brand founded in 1882.
  • Offers both classical and flamenco guitars with an emphasis on traditional craftsmanship.
  • Known for their powerful tone and impeccable balance.

3. Hermanos Sanchis López

  • A family-run workshop in Valencia, Spain.
  • Specializes in handmade flamenco guitars that are highly regarded for their bright, raspy tone.
  • Offers excellent options at different price points.

4. Francisco Navarro

  • Based in Mexico, Navarro is well-respected for his flamenco guitars.
  • Provides exceptional value with handmade instruments.
  • Often praised for their warmth and clarity.

5. Cordoba Guitars

  • Offers affordable flamenco guitars, great for beginners and intermediate players.
  • Models like the Cordoba F7 are highly popular for their quality and affordability.
  • Combines traditional Spanish designs with modern manufacturing

6. Alhambra

  • A Spanish brand with a strong reputation for both classical and flamenco guitars.
  • Their flamenco models, like the Alhambra 3F and 4F, are popular among advanced beginners and intermediate players.
  • Known for durability and consistent sound quality.

7. Antonio Bernal

  • A luthier from Andalusia, Spain, specializing in flamenco guitars.
  • His instruments are prized for their authenticity and vibrant flamenco tone.
  • Preferred by serious flamenco players.

8. Manuel Reyes

  • One of the most revered luthiers for flamenco guitars.
  • His handmade instruments are rare and highly sought after.
  • Offers a rich, dynamic sound ideal for professionals.

9. Yamaha

  • While not traditionally Spanish, Yamaha offers reliable and affordable flamenco-style guitars, such as the CG172SF.
  • Perfect for beginners who want a flamenco-style guitar without a high price tag.

10. Esteve

  • A Spanish brand producing quality flamenco guitars for a variety of players.
  • Known for their warm tones and ease of play.
  • A good choice for intermediate-level players.
